So if you use a hired worker on the CDW windrower every 5th potato row (the one underneath the potatoe swath) will not get digged out and you'll have a 20% loss on your yield if you don't collect that manually, which means double harvesting and double collecting the whole field - I don't think this piece gets used a lot. As well as the collector with the redicolously tiny capacity of only 6.000L!!! Why should one use this all? Only if the person is a potatoe freak and likes to do way more work than needed. I don't get the point of this whole DLC, really. The ingame Grimme harvester - allthough it also has the smallest available capacity of all the Grimme harvesters will still be at least double as fast as one of these windrow thingies used together with that collector. The one and only scenario where these potatoe windrowers really do make sence is if you were to collect the tatties with the milling machine and a reasonable capacity trailer. I really was hoping that this DLC finally would bring the 'big' capacity harvester from Grimme: the Ventor 4150 www.grimme.com/de/producttypes/selbstfahrende-erntetechnik-kartoffel/ventor-4150 Though it also 'only' does 4 rows like the Varitron, with 15 tons capacity it has more than double the amount of the 7 ton Varitron!

@@FarmerKlein I have to apollogize: I mentioned the wrong machine! I ment the WH 200 S which puts the swath to the side! When you collected that row, that was built with the WH200S there was a row underneath that swath which wasn't digged out. I noticed that, when the WH 200 S turned (27:40), that it did not drive over the swath that was built when going down the field in opposite direction, so that the second swath was put on top of the first one. But the potatoes underneath that swath haven't been harvested, you can clearly see this in your video after collecting that particular swath there was a line of topped, but not harvested potatoes (see the line at 36:48). And as you mentioned using a hired helper for doing this for better focusing on the animations, I just calculated: 2 lanes, 2 rows harvested each and 1 row left not harvested in between means every 5th row doesn't get digged out and that would be a loss of 20%. If you have a look at the Grimme website you'll notice that they do all their measurements for capacity in tons - as tons is the usual measurement when it comes to legal ground pressure of public roads, bridges and such. Volume is mostly used for logistc management but regulations are usually based on mass. I assume the odd value for the ingame self propelled potatoe harvester comes exactly from trying to convert the 7ton capacity of the Varitron into the litre measurement of the game.
